Gray Bamboo Lemur vs Pale Pin-palp
Hapalemur griseus compared with Bembidion testaceum
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Gray Bamboo Lemur | Pale Pin-palp |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Primates (Primates) | Coleoptera (Beetles) |
| Family | Lemuridae (Lemurs) | Carabidae |
| Genus | Hapalemur | Bembidion |
| Species | Hapalemur griseus | Bembidion testaceum |
Evolutionary Relationship
Gray Bamboo Lemur and Pale Pin-palp share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
